To the grandparents who are the "heart" of the family: Knowing your legal standing is essential. ❤️🏠
Many people in the Seattle and Mercer Island area are surprised to learn that Washington does not have an "automatic" grandparent visitation law. If a parent denies access, the court will only intervene in very specific, high-stakes circumstances where the child's well-being is at risk.
If you have been the primary caregiver or have had a "substantial and ongoing" relationship with your grandchild for years, you may have options under the Uniform Guardianship Act or Non-parental Visitation statutes.
